Q1: What is the current interest rate for BOB home loans?
A: As of 2023, BOB home loan interest rates start at 6.50% p.a. for eligible borrowers, but actual rates may vary based on credit profile.
Q2: What factors affect my EMI amount?
A: EMI depends on three factors - loan amount, interest rate, and loan tenure. Higher loan amounts or rates increase EMI, while longer tenures reduce EMI.
Q3: Can I prepay my BOB home loan?
A: Yes, BOB allows prepayment of home loans, usually after a lock-in period. Prepayment charges may apply in some cases.
Q4: What is the maximum tenure for BOB home loans?
A: BOB typically offers home loans with tenures up to 30 years, subject to age eligibility at loan maturity.
Q5: Does this calculator include processing fees?
A: No, this calculates only the EMI. Remember to account for processing fees (0.25-0.50% of loan amount) and other charges.
